Diodes are used for rectification and signal modulation, while transistors serve in amplification and switching.
Diodes are specialized devices that allow current to flow in one directionβthis is crucial for converting AC (alternating current) to DC (direct current), a process known as rectification. They are also used in modifying signals (modulation) for effective communication. Transistors, on the other hand, are like electronic traffic controllers; they manage current flow and can amplify weak signals, making them stronger for various applications. They are also used to switch electronic signals on and off.
You can think of a diode like a one-way street for carsβcars can only go in one direction, just like current flows in one direction through a diode. Transistors, in contrast, are like a traffic light, controlling the flow and intensity of trafficβwhen the light is green, traffic (current) flows freely; when itβs red, it stops.

Integrated circuits (ICs) combine many electronic components into a single chip, providing powerful, compact, and efficient solutions for a wide range of applications.
Integrated circuits are essential because they bring together multiple electronic componentsβlike transistors, diodes, and resistorsβonto a single platform (chip). This integration makes devices not only smaller but also faster and more energy-efficient. ICs are pivotal in computers, smartphones, and many other electronic gadgets, allowing them to perform complex tasks while taking up minimal space.
Imagine ICs as a compact suitcase that contains all the essentials you need for a trip. Instead of carrying many individual items (like clothes and toiletries) separately, everything is neatly packed into one suitcase, making travel easierβthis is similar to how ICs simplify and enhance the functionality of electronic devices.

Field Effect Transistors (FETs) are commonly used in analog and digital circuits for high-impedance applications.
FETs are a type of transistor that use voltage to control current flow, making them efficient in various applications. They have high input impedance, which means they do not draw much current from the power source, making them ideal for tasks that require precision, like audio amplification or radio frequency circuits. This makes FETs particularly valuable in high-frequency and high-performance electronics.
You can think of a FET like a volume knob on a speaker. When you turn the knob (apply voltage), it controls how much sound (current) comes out, allowing for clear audio without overloading the systemβjust as FETs regulate electrical flow efficiently in circuits.

Term: Diode
Definition:
A two-terminal device that allows current to flow in one direction.
Term: Transistor
Definition:
A three-terminal device used to amplify or switch electronic signals.
Term: Integrated Circuit (IC)
Definition:
A set of electronic components integrated into a single semiconductor material.
Term: Field Effect Transistor (FET)
Definition:
A type of transistor that uses an electric field to control current flow.
